Navigând Printre Linii de Cod: O Introducere în Lumea Dezvoltării Web
Într-o lume digitală în continuă expansiune, dezvoltarea web devine din ce în ce mai esențială și captivantă. Navigarea printre linii de cod poate părea inițial intimidantă, dar este poarta către crearea unor experiențe online remarcabile. Acest articol servește ca ghid introductiv pentru cei curioși să exploreze tainele dezvoltării web și să descopere fascinanta lume a programării.
- Cunoașterea Fundamentelor: HTML, CSS și JavaScript
Înainte de a te aventura în lumea dezvoltării web, este crucial să înțelegi limbajele fundamentale care stau la baza acestei arte. HTML (HyperText Markup Language) este limbajul structural care definește conținutul paginilor web, în timp ce CSS (Cascading Style Sheets) adaugă stil și aspect estetic. JavaScript, pe de altă parte, conferă interactivitate și funcționalități dinamice paginilor web. Cunoașterea acestor trei limbaje este fundația esențială pentru orice dezvoltator web aspirant.
- Construirea și Personalizarea Paginilor Web
Cu fundamentele puse, următorul pas este să începi construirea și personalizarea paginilor web. Utilizând cunoștințele de HTML și CSS, poți crea structuri de pagini clare și atractive, stilizându-le pentru a se potrivi cu imaginea dorită. Abilitățile tale în JavaScript vor adăuga interactivitate și dinamism, transformând paginile statice în experiențe captivante.
- Explorarea Framework-urilor și Bibliotecilor
Pe măsură ce devii mai experimentat, este momentul să explorezi framework-urile și bibliotecile care facilitează dezvoltarea web. Framework-uri precum React, Angular sau Vue.js oferă un cadru structural puternic pentru construirea aplicațiilor web complexe, în timp ce biblioteci precum jQuery simplifică manipularea și interacțiunea cu documentul HTML. Aceste instrumente pot accelera dezvoltarea și pot îmbunătăți eficiența proiectelor tale.
- Înțelegerea Conceptelor de Backend și Frontend
Dezvoltarea web implică, de asemenea, înțelegerea conceptelor de backend și frontend. Frontend se referă la tot ceea ce interacționează cu utilizatorul în browser, în timp ce backend se ocupă de logica și gestionarea datelor la nivelul serverului. Înțelegerea modului în care aceste două părți colaborează este esențială pentru a crea aplicații web complete și funcționale.
- Rămânerea Conectat la Comunitatea Dezvoltatorilor
Dezvoltarea web este o lume în continuă schimbare, iar rămânerea conectat la comunitatea dezvoltatorilor este esențială. Participarea la forumuri, evenimente locale sau contribuția la proiecte open-source îți oferă șansa de a învăța de la alți profesioniști și de a rămâne actualizat cu cele mai recente tehnologii și tendințe.
A deveni dezvoltator web poate fi o călătorie captivantă și plină de satisfacții. Prin explorarea limbajelor de programare, construirea proiectelor personale și implicarea în comunitatea dezvoltatorilor, poți transforma linii de cod în experiențe digitale uimitoare. Fiecare pas în această călătorie aduce cu el o nouă descoperire și posibilitate de a crea ceva extraordinar în spațiul vast al dezvoltării web.
Secretele Dezvoltării Web Revelate: Ghidul Esențial pentru Începători
Într-o eră în care conectivitatea online este esențială, dezvoltarea web devine o abilitate tot mai căutată și accesibilă. Pentru cei care își doresc să intre în lumea fascinantă a programării web, acest ghid esențial aduce în lumină secretele dezvoltării web și oferă începătorilor instrumentele necesare pentru a începe o călătorie captivantă în acest domeniu în continuă expansiune.
- Înțelegerea Limbajelor de Programare de Bază
Primul pas în dezvoltarea web este familiarizarea cu limbajele de programare fundamentale. HTML (HyperText Markup Language) este utilizat pentru structurarea paginilor web, CSS (Cascading Style Sheets) adaugă stil și estetică, iar JavaScript conferă interactivitate și funcționalitate dinamică. Acest triumvirat de limbaje reprezintă coloana vertebrală a dezvoltării web, și înțelegerea lor este esențială pentru orice începător.
- Construirea Primelor Pagini Web
Odată ce bazele sunt puse, pasul următor este să începeți construirea primelor pagini web. Utilizând cunoștințele dobândite în HTML și CSS, puteți crea structuri simple și stilizate. Aceasta oferă o introducere practică în procesul de dezvoltare și vă permite să vedeți rezultatele imediate ale codului scris.
- Descoperirea Designului Responsiv
O abilitate esențială în dezvoltarea web modernă este designul responsiv, care asigură ca paginile web să se adapteze la diferite dispozitive și dimensiuni de ecrane. În acest context, introducerea la framework-uri precum Bootstrap sau Foundation poate facilita procesul, permițând începătorilor să creeze site-uri care arată bine pe orice dispozitiv.
- Concepte de Backend și Frontend
În continuarea călătoriei, este important să înțelegeți diferența dintre frontend și backend. Frontend se referă la partea de vizualizare a unei aplicații web, cu care utilizatorii interacționează, în timp ce backend gestionează datele și logica din spatele scenei. Înțelegerea acestor concepte oferă o perspectivă mai cuprinzătoare asupra dezvoltării web.
- Instrumente și Resurse pentru Învățare Continuă
Lumea dezvoltării web este în continuă schimbare, iar învățarea continuă este esențială. Există numeroase instrumente și resurse online care pot facilita acest proces, de la platforme de învățare precum Codecademy sau Udacity, la forumuri online și documentații. Staying curious and exploring new technologies is key to staying relevant in this dynamic field.
- Construirea Primului Proiect Personal
Pentru a pune în practică cunoștințele acumulate, construirea unui proiect personal este o etapă crucială. Acesta poate fi un portofoliu online, un blog personal sau orice alt proiect care vă pasionează. Acest pas vă va oferi nu doar experiență practică, ci și un portofoliu pe care îl puteți prezenta viitorilor angajatori.
Dezvoltarea web este o călătorie provocatoare și captivantă, iar acest ghid esențial pentru începători servește ca busolă în explorarea acestei lumi digitale. Prin înțelegerea limbajelor de programare, construirea proiectelor practice și angajarea într-o învățare continuă, oricine poate călători de la nivelul de începător la cel de dezvoltator web competent. Cu resursele potrivite și o doză de curiozitate, secretul dezvoltării web devine o călătorie învățată și plină de satisfacții.
Dincolo de Ecranele de Cod: Cum să Transformi Dezvoltarea Web într-o Aventură Creativă
Într-o eră în care tehnologia și creativitatea se intersectează, dezvoltarea web nu este doar despre scrierea de cod, ci și despre crearea de experiențe captivante și estetice. Acest articol explorează modul în care poți să depășești ecranele de cod și să transformi dezvoltarea web într-o aventură creativă plină de descoperiri și inovații.
- Inspiră-te din Designul Vizual
Întrucât dezvoltarea web implică interfața vizuală a site-urilor, inspirația din domeniul designului vizual poate adăuga o notă creativă proiectelor tale. Explorează tendințele de design, culorile și tipografiile moderne pentru a-ți aduce proiectele la viață. Un site web nu este doar funcțional, ci și o operă de artă digitală.
- Experimentează cu Animatii și Efecte Vizuale
Adaugă un plus de creativitate proiectelor tale prin integrarea animațiilor și efectelor vizuale. Folosește CSS și JavaScript pentru a crea tranziții fluide, micro-animatii și alte elemente interactive. Aceste detalii nu numai că îmbogățesc experiența utilizatorului, dar transformă și mediul online într-un loc plin de surprize vizuale.
- Personalizează Experiența Utilizatorului cu Microinteracțiuni
Microinteracțiunile sunt detalii mici, dar semnificative, care îmbunătățesc experiența utilizatorului. Adaugă feedback vizual la acțiunile utilizatorilor, personalizează elementele interactive și creează o conexiune emoțională între utilizatori și produsul tău. Aceste microdetalii aduc o notă de creativitate și atenție la detalii.
- Colaborează cu Designeri Grafici
Colaborarea cu designeri grafici poate deschide noi orizonturi creativității tale. Dezvoltatorii web și designerii grafici pot lucra împreună pentru a crea experiențe de utilizare remarcabile. Integrarea unui design grafic bine gândit poate transforma un site obișnuit într-o operă de artă digitală.
- Experimentează cu Noutățile Tehnologice
Tehnologiile evoluează rapid, iar ca dezvoltator web, ai oportunitatea de a experimenta cu cele mai noi instrumente și framework-uri. Testează tehnologii emergente precum realitatea virtuală sau inteligenta artificială și găsește modalități creative de a le integra în proiectele tale.
- Construiește Proiecte Personale Creative
O modalitate excelentă de a-ți exprima creativitatea este să construiești proiecte personale. Alege teme care te pasionează și explorează diverse idei creative. Fie că este vorba despre un blog personal sau un proiect experimental, construirea acestor proiecte îți oferă libertatea de a încerca lucruri noi și de a-ți dezvolta abilitățile creative.
- Participă la Comunitatea Creativă a Dezvoltatorilor
Alătură-te comunității creative a dezvoltatorilor web pentru a împărtăși idei, a primi feedback și a colabora cu alți profesioniști. Participarea la hackathons sau evenimente de dezvoltare web poate oferi oportunități de a colabora la proiecte inovatoare și de a împărtăși cunoștințe creative.
Dincolo de ecranele de cod, dezvoltarea web poate fi o adevărată aventură creativă. Înlocuiește monotonia cu inovația și monotonia cu descoperirea. Prin îmbrățișarea creativității în procesul de dezvoltare web, nu numai că îți îmbogățești proiectele, dar transformi și felul în care vezi și interacționezi cu lumea digitală. Creația digitală nu are limite, iar fiecare linie de cod poate fi o broderie în țesătura unei opere de artă virtuale.